Transaction 67e4b74e622a0c9f9abe521f6040085523fb0064d1fb81bdc61e76b6788c84f4
1 Input
1 Output
-
67e4b74e622a0c9f9abe521f6040085523fb0064d1fb81bdc61e76b6788c84f4:0
- value
- 364660
- script pubkey
- OP_0 OP_PUSHBYTES_20 00b85f51f8d26554848757440a8e03f3db16b447
- address
- bc1qqzu9750c6fj4fpy82azq4rsr70d3ddz8ame8wd